Overview
Gem Scheduling is seamlessly integrated into the Gem ecosystem, enabling recruiters and hiring teams to schedule interviews within the same platform they use to source talent, review applicants, and manage candidates. With a built-in calendar feature that syncs directly with Google Calendar, hiring teams can effortlessly check availability, create interview slots, and send invitations—all from one interface. (Outlook support coming soon!)
Requirements
- Your team’s email service is Google
- You have the necessary permissions to grant Gem access to Google Calendar
- Your interviewer has an active Gem account
- The candidate is assigned to a job with pre-configured interview stages
Setup
To schedule interviews in Gem ATS, you’ll need to ensure that your account is properly connected with Google Calendar and, if applicable, Zoom for video conferencing. Below are the steps to set up each integration for a smooth scheduling experience.
Gem
Before scheduling interviews, you must grant Gem access to your calendar:
- Navigate to your Gem Settings page
- Under “Calendar Access” (at the bottom of the “General” tab), click “Grant access”
- Select your work email account and log in to complete the connection
Zoom (optional)
If your team conducts video interviews, your Zoom administrator can link Zoom with Gem to automatically generate meeting links:
- Go to the Scheduling Settings page in Gem (click on your profile name in the bottom-left corner, then click “Profile settings” and select the “Scheduling” tab)
- Under “Zoom Settings,” click “Connect to Zoom”
- Sign in using your Zoom administrator credentials to authorize the integration
Google Calendar
Once your Gem account is connected to Google Calendar, Gem will:
- Allow you to add events to your own Google Calendar or any shared calendars you have access to
- Automatically sync calendar data—no additional setup required within Gem
If your team needs a dedicated recruiting calendar (e.g., a shared Google Calendar for all scheduled interviews), work with your Google Administrator to create and configure one for team-wide visibility.
Scheduling an interview
Open a candidate’s application in Gem. (This can be done by clicking on their name from your job’s pipeline view, or by clicking on their application button in the Gem sidebar.)
Click the three-dot (ellipsis) button beside the interview stage that needs scheduling, then select “Schedule manually.”
On the next page, you'll find options on the left to set the interview duration and select interviewers. As you add interviewers, their calendars will populate, making it easy to find shared availability.
To select a time that works for everyone, simply click on the available time slot in the calendar. Then, click “Confirm and continue →” to proceed.
If your Zoom integration is enabled, Gem will automatically add a meeting link; alternatively, you can schedule with Google Calendar.
From this screen, you can also message the candidate by toggling the message option to “ON.” Choose whether to send it immediately or schedule it for later, apply a template, and use Gem’s Custom Tokens to personalize the message.
Then click “Schedule interview” on the right side of the page.
Canceling an interview
- Open a candidate’s application in Gem. This can be done by clicking on their name from the job’s pipeline view or by clicking on their application button in the Gem sidebar.
- Find the interview you wish to cancel and click on the three-dot (ellipsis) button
- Select “Unschedule interview”
Note: You cannot cancel/remove an interview in Gem if a scorecard has already been submitted for that interview. You can still cancel an interview from Google Calendar if you need to, but the cancellation will not reflect in Gem.
Rescheduling an interview
- Open a candidate’s application in Gem. This can be done by clicking on their name from the job’s pipeline view or by clicking on their application button in the Gem sidebar.
- Find the interview that you wish to reschedule and click on the “Update interview” button
- Follow the on-screen prompts to select a new interview date and time
- Click “Confirm and continue”
- Review your event details
- Click “Schedule interview” to submit your changes
Note: Updating an event in your Google Calendar will not reflect that change in Gem. Only interviews that you’ve rescheduled in Gem will update in Gem.
Logging an interview
- Open a candidate’s application in Gem. This can be done by clicking on their name from the job’s pipeline view or by clicking on their application button in the Gem sidebar.
- Find the interview you wish to log activity on, and click on the three-dot (ellipsis) button
- Select “Log interview”
- Fill in the form and click “Log interview” to save the event
Note: Manually logging an interview does not notify the candidate.
Known limitations
- Only video conferencing over Google Meet and Zoom are supported.
➡️ Next, you’ll learn about self scheduling!